About 15315 NW Rock Creek Rd

Welcome to your own private oasis—an incredible, nearly 20-acre estate offering the perfect blend of tranquility, luxury, and convenience. With a gated entrance, paved driveway, and total privacy, this is country living without compromise. Inside, expansive walls of windows fill the home with natural light, framing stunning views of the valley and surrounding forest. The formal living room features soaring two-story ceilings, creating an airy and grand atmosphere. Freshly refinished hardwood floors, new carpet, and fresh paint give the entire home a crisp, updated feel. The chef’s kitchen is both stylish and functional, equipped with granite countertops, a Sub-Zero built-in refrigerator, double ovens, a gas cooktop island with an additional island with bar seating, and a sunny breakfast nook. The main level includes a spacious office—ideal for remote work or it could be used as a bedroom thanks to the closet. Upstairs, the oversized primary suite is a luxurious retreat, complete with two walk-in closets, a cozy gas fireplace, and a private balcony overlooking the peaceful landscape. Two additional bedrooms also feature walk-in closets. Downstairs, enjoy a versatile bonus room perfect for a home gym, plus a workshop area and extra storage. Step outside and prepare to be amazed—brand new synthetic decking and an expansive stamped concrete patio make this an entertainer’s dream. The open meadow is ideal for horses, alpacas, or hobby farming, complete with a two-stall, lean-to style barn. A separate shop includes a finished upper room, ideal for a second home office or art studio. Wander the property’s lovingly created trails and truly connect with the land. All this just 20 minutes from hi-tech corridor.

Living in Portland, OR

Portland's transport infrastructure is comprehensive, with an extensive public transit system that includes buses, light rail, and streetcars, facilitating mobility across the city. The area is known for its bike-friendly streets and numerous bike paths, making cycling a popular mode of transport. The city's layout also supports walkability, particularly in neighborhoods like the Pearl District and downtown. Major roads and highways connect Portland to surrounding areas, and ongoing investments aim to improve traffic flow and reduce congestion.

The city is well-equipped with essential services, including a robust educational system with numerous public and private schools, catering to all levels of education. Healthcare is readily accessible, with several hospitals and clinics providing a range of services from emergency care to specialized treatments. Public libraries are abundant, serving as community hubs for learning and engagement. Retail and dining options are plentiful, showcasing local products and cuisine that mirror Portland's eclectic and inclusive spirit.

Portland is celebrated for its vibrant culture and strong sense of community. Known for its eco-consciousness, the city prides itself on its sustainable practices and green spaces. The community comes alive with numerous festivals and events throughout the year, reflecting the city's artistic flair and appreciation for the outdoors. Portland's character is further defined by its thriving food scene, craft breweries, and the iconic independent bookstore, Powell's City of Books.

Portland's housing market is diverse, offering a mix of historic bungalows, contemporary condos, and spacious family homes. The city's architectural landscape is a blend of old and new, with classic Victorian and Craftsman styles sitting alongside modern eco-friendly designs. The housing stock is varied, with single-family homes making up a significant portion, complemented by a range of multi-family units and high-rise apartments that cater to different lifestyles and budgets.
